An easily removable unit that provides a means of holding the players mallets as well as affording a protective edge for the bass drum rim of a marching bass drum as used in marching bands and drum corps. The device is held in place by a rim claw on the bass drum rim that serves to hold the unit in place while also providing protection of the rim when being struck by the players mallet shaft. The claw slides in a slotted track that also holds a gripper for holding the players mallets. The rim claw is retained in the slot by a tension spring that allows the player to remove the unit by pulling the rim claw away from the rim.
